Sažetak
The effect of an octadecylammonium exchanged montmorillonite (OMMT) on the curing kinetics of a thermoset system based on a bisphenol A epoxy resin and an poly(oxypropylene)diamine curing agent were studied by means of differential scanning calorimetry (DSC) in isothermal and dynamic (constant heating rate) conditions. Montmorillonite and prepared composites were characterized by X-ray diffraction analysis (XRD) and simultaneous differential scanning calorimetry - thermogravimetric analysis (DSC – TGA). Analysis of DSC data indicated that the intercalated octadecylammonium cations catalyze epoxy-amine polymerization. A kinetic model, arising from an autocatalyzed reaction mechanism, was applied to DSC data. Fairly good agreement between experimental and modeling data was obtained.
